More than $150 trillion moves across borders each year through the global financial system, the vast majority of it still denominated in dollars. As geopolitical tensions fragment trade relationships and middle powers look to diversify their financial exposure, alternative currencies are gaining quiet traction, such as the recent renewal of a 200-billion-yuan swap line between the Bank of Canada and the People’s Bank of China.
How might a growing willingness among these economies to transact in alternative currencies reshape the structure, stability and sovereignty of the international financial system?

With multilateral trade governance under strain, countries are turning to smaller strategic groupings with defined spheres of interest to advance trade agendas.
Is minilateralism an effective alternative to the global trading system that dominated the last century?
Emerging businesses are reshaping the global economy, scaling rapidly and achieving market influence once reserved for established institutions. Today, eight of the world’s ten largest publicly listed companies are technology firms, most built on innovations that did not exist a generation ago.
